Traditionally, the coat of arms is granted individually to a person with the surname Archdekin, without this being extended to all bearers of said surname. The right to use a specific coat of arms is transmitted following heraldic laws and traditions, which implies that not all individuals with the surname Archdekin have the heraldic right to use the coat of arms associated with their ancestors.

In their beginnings, coats of arms were awarded to specific individuals, not entire families, and were related to the person who received them because of achievements, victories in battle, or social position. With the passage of time, the Archdekin coat of arms became hereditary, becoming a distinctive emblem of the family lineage and thus becoming associated with the surname Archdekin.
Legacy: Although the coat of arms may be associated with Archdekin, it is essential to keep in mind that they were traditionally conferred on individuals. This means that not all individuals with the surname Archdekin legitimately possess the heraldic right to the shield related to Archdekin, especially if they are not able to prove direct ancestry to the original bearer of the shield. Likewise, it could be the case that there are different shields for the surname Archdekin, this is because they could have been granted to people from different families with the same surname Archdekin.
Variations: It is common to find that in a family with the surname Archdekin, the heraldic shield may have variations that serve to distinguish between different family branches, different generations or even individual titles that have been granted to over time.
